Lord glorified as Kallar –piran/Chora-nathar (head of thieves)

Near Tirunelveli -Thiruchendur route at the northern banks of the holy river  Tambaraparani river , there is a glorious temple of  Lord Vaikuntanathar .

aq

Lord rests on Aadhishesha facing the east holding a wonderful mace in his divine lotus hand .

For the divine leela enacted ,Lord  is glorified as Kallar –piran/Chora-nathar(head of thieves) A rare incident happens during the 6th day of Chithirai month .

Sun rays falls directly on the  lotus feet of Lord Vaikuntanathar .

Lord is also glorified as Paal pandiyan as a  token of acceptance from the  pandyan  king who had  constructed this  temple  and arranged for daily milk  abhishekam  to the Lordships.

jaaaaaai

This temple  Lordships is glorified by our Nammazhwar .The temple is one of the 108  srivaishnava divya desams .

The temple is also classified as a  Navatirupathy , the nine temples revered by Nammazhwar located in the banks of  Tambaraparani  river.

There are as such Eight Divyadesam but nine temples called as  Navathirupathi which are situated at north bank of tambarabarani river and last three divyadesams are situated at south bank

1. Srivaikuntam
2. Varagunamangai
3.Thirupuliyangkudi
4.Tholaivillimangalam(Irattai thirupathi,two temple)
5.Perungulam
6.Thenthiruperai
7.Thirukolur
8.Alwarthirunagari.
